Phillips makes a decision

Staten Island (N.Y.) Port Richmond safety Torian Phillips has come to a decision. The 5-foot-10, 166-pounder held offers from Duke and Syracuse. Who has he committed to?
"I verbally committed to Syracuse today," he said. "They were my first offer and I just like the tradition.

"Coach Marrone came by my school today and I like the direction that they are headed, so I verbally committed. Hopefully I can help get them to where they need to be."
Aside from the offer from Duke, Phillips was receiving interest from Rutgers, Maryland, Boston College, Penn State and Rhode Island among others.
How does Syracuse plan to utilize Phillips?
"Coach Marrone was saying that I would probably be used at cornerback," he said. "We'll see how that goes and after that, I might play running back too.
"It might depend on what I do at cornerback."
Phillips posted over 1,300-yards of offense and 25 touchdowns as a senior this past season.
